LinkedIn updated only during job searches signals to recruiters and connections you're actively looking. Maintaining active presence year-round attracts opportunities continuously, builds reputation, and keeps professional network warm.
What active presence looks like
Profile updated quarterly with current role and recent accomplishments. Occasional posts about your professional area (monthly minimum). Engagement with others' posts (comments, not just likes). Connection requests to people you've actually met.
Why this matters
Recruiters find you when right roles emerge. Your network knows what you're working on. Cross-industry connections happen organically. Career insurance: if circumstances change, your profile is current.
Five minutes weekly is sufficient. Compound effect over years produces substantial career resilience and opportunity flow.
